Stock Market Simulation

Stock Market Simulation

A stock market simulation game is a game, usually played online, where people can experience investing in shares in the stock market without any risks or costs or any fear of losing money when they get it wrong.  

Many teachers and professors of banking and finance are now using stock market simulation games to teach their students about the rudiments of investing in stocks. Most stock market simulation games come with a fee but there are some that are free of charge. One does not need have prior knowledge about the stock market to join.

This is how stock market simulation games usually works: First the player must register. After registration, he or she will be given an initial sum of virtual money with which to invest in companies. You can then build a portfolio of stocks by buying and selling shares in companies. Most stock market simulation games use real market data.

The objective of most stock market simulation games is simple: to increase the value of your portfolio of stocks greater than that of the other game players.

Stock Market Chart Tips: Understanding Trend Trading

Stock Market Chart Tips: Understanding Trend Trading

You can go online today and gain access to many different stock market charts, but would you actually know how to read one correctly? If you want to get into day trading or are interested in trend trading, you definitely need to learn how to read a stock market chart since the information it will give you is so essential to becoming a successful trader. If you are already a successful equity trader you may already know how to read these charts, but for everyone else let’s take a look at what you can learn from chart reading.

There are different types of charts, including the line chart, bar chart, and the candle chart. The line chart is the simplest to make sense of, but you are likely to get more accurate information by reading the slightly more complex candle chart.

Ideally, if trend trading is your goal, you should opt for a streaming stock market chart which includes real time changes in stock prices. On the other hand, if you intend to hold your investment for a few days, you will need 20 and 50 day moving average on the charts.

When using a stock market chart for trend trading, the most important information to pay attention to is the direction in which prices seem to be currently moving.

Yet, you will likely see the value in doing other types of research as you become more experienced with trading. A stock market chart will not always reflect some of the biggest up or down swings in the market, which is why experienced traders do a lot of other information collecting on supply and demand as well as information on specific companies. Research into specific markets is often useful as well.

However, a 20 and 50 day moving average will show you the general trends in pricing. For instance, if you notice that the 20 day average is higher than the 50 day average, then you will clearly see that prices are moving in an upward trend. If circumstances are switched, then you would note a downward trend.

After gaining this information from your stock market chart, it’s time to determine the support level for stocks you are interested in trading. This is basically the lowest price that a stock has dropped to in a given period of time, without going below. For instance, if a stock has dropped to a few times in the past year but has never gone below that level, then would be the support level for that stock. You will need to analyze at least 3 months of price history for the stock for this analysis to be correct, but you can use up to a year of history.

Next, use your stock market chart to determine the resistance level for each stock. A resistance level is exactly the opposite of the support level. It is the highest amount the stock has hit in a given period of time, never going above that amount. So, if your stock has hit a few times in that given period of history but has never exceeded that amount, would be the resistance level.

For trend trading, these values are crucial to timing your trades. In general, once you see a stock going beyond its historically based support or resistance level, you can bet on it continuing in that direction for awhile longer. This means that you should sell stocks that are going below a support level and buy into stocks rising above their resistance level. This is how you will determine when to sell and when to buy in order to bring in real profits over time.

Stock Market Prediction

Stock Market Prediction

Predicting the stock market has always been a fascinating science. It can be done in different shapes and forms. Here are a few:

1. Stock Market Prediction based on Gurus
We see a lot of them on TV. Many seasoned traders and brokers appear on financial TV channels, and by using either fundamental analysis, technical analysis, or both, predict the move of a certain stock, whether for the next week, month or even for a longer term period. Even though these predictions can be used for long time investors, short term traders normally use personalized tools to predict the next movement in a particular security.

2. Stock Market Prediction based on Fundamental Analysis
Fundamental analysts scrutinise the company pertaining to the stock which they are going to trade. They get all the possible data figures for that company, they enquire on the directors and main shareholders, learn on the products or services they produce, keep a constant eye on news, not only financial, but information pertaining to their line of business, and more. Based on this information, analysts predict the stock movement for the next few days, weeks or months.

3. Stock Market Prediction based on Technical Analysis
Technical analysts look at charts, they draw trends on the chart by joining low points with high points, they insert formulas which produce various calculations based on past highs, lows and volumes. Lines can be drawn determining support and resistance levels. These are the basis of predicting a stock price based on technical analysis. Many times information like company dividends, news and directors are of no value to technical traders.

4. Stock Market Prediction based on Software Training
Predicting the stock market with state-of-the-art software is a possibility today with all the advances in technology. Some stock market software packages have the possibility to import data for the past weeks, months or years of a security, and based on specific formulas and equations, using complex algorithms, can train themselves on this data and on the movement of the stock price. The result of this is the prediction of the future price of the stock. Normally these packages work on technical information, but some are now also introducing fundamental analysis as part of this training and prediction process.

5. Stock Market Prediction based on Momentum
Many day traders use what is called ‘Level 2′ data to base their trades. While the stock market is open, the trader can see a list of buying orders on one side and a list of selling orders on the other side. Price and volume are shown, together with other information, from which seasoned traders gauge the momentum of the stock and take short term trades, normally lasting only a few seconds or minutes, to profit from a sudden change of price.

Successfully predicting the stock market, or even, one security, is a must for every trader. Success or failure depends on this. One needs to gain as much knowledge as possible on all possibilities available, and when one is comfortable with a pre-tested and working system, that system can be used as the basis on which to invest or trade in the stock market.
